Choosing a Graywater-Safe Laundry Detergent
Success with graywater irrigation depends entirely on what flows through the pipes, not just how it is dispensed. Many conventional detergents contain phosphates, boron, and bleach, all of which are toxic to soil bacteria and sensitive vegetation.
Always prioritize biodegradable, plant-based formulas that are specifically labeled as graywater-safe. Avoid products with synthetic fragrances or high concentrations of sodium, as these can lead to soil compaction and long-term drainage issues.
Remember that “biodegradable” is a broad term; focus on the specific ingredients list. If the label contains ingredients that would be harmful to a healthy garden, keep it out of the graywater system entirely.
How to Calibrate Your New Detergent Dispenser
Calibration ensures that the concentration of soap in the irrigation water stays within the safe threshold of approximately 0.1% to 0.5%. Use a simple measuring cup to track how much detergent is pulled during a standard wash cycle, then compare that volume against the total water usage of the machine.
Adjust the dosing mechanism incrementally, testing the output after each change. Keep a log of these adjustments, noting how the plants in the irrigation zone respond over a period of weeks.
Consistency is key, so perform a re-calibration whenever the brand of detergent is switched. Different viscosities can significantly change how much product is dispensed per cycle, even on the same settings.
Preventing Clogs in Your Graywater System
Clogs often stem from a combination of laundry lint and residue from non-dissolving detergents. Install a pre-filter at the machine outlet to catch lint before it ever reaches the dispenser or the irrigation pipes.
Flush the entire system with clean, soap-free water at least once a month to prevent soap scum buildup. This simple habit keeps the lines clear and ensures that the dispenser intake remains free of gummy, dried-on debris.
When choosing pipes for the graywater line, prioritize larger diameters and avoid unnecessary 90-degree elbows. Gradual turns reduce the likelihood of sediment settling, which is the primary cause of blockages in gravity-fed systems.
Installation: Inline vs. Wall-Mount Dispensers
Inline dispensers are integrated directly into the plumbing, offering a cleaner, more permanent solution. They are best for those who have clear access to the laundry water supply lines and have basic plumbing knowledge.
Wall-mount dispensers provide easier access for refilling and maintenance but require a bit of space behind or beside the washing machine. These are often better for retrofitting existing laundry rooms where plumbing modifications are difficult or undesirable.
Assess the layout of the laundry area before selecting a model. If the pipes are tucked behind a wall or inside a tight cabinet, a wall-mount system will save significant frustration during routine maintenance.
